Spotlight on Advocacy
Nigeria is a bustling nation with a rich history and culture. However, despite its progress, it continues to face numerous challenges. These include poverty, inequality, and corruption which can negatively impact the lives of millions. Advocacy plays an important role in addressing these issues and creating positive change.
There are several groups working tirelessly to promote justice on issues like education, healthcare, and women's empowerment. Their efforts often involve lobbying government officials, organizing protests, and providing legal aid. The Nigerian people have a long tradition of standing up for what is right, and civil society organizations are increasingly influential in shaping public policy.
While challenges remain, the dedication of these advocates offers a beacon of hope for Nigeria.
